The supply chain is the fundamental pillar that drives the fluidity and efficiency of the industry. It is an intricate process that involves a series of suppliers, from suppliers to manufacturers, distributors and customers, all working together to bring products and services to market. However, in this complex scenario, challenges constantly arise that require innovative solutions.

Cross material handling is one such solution. This revolutionary practice consists of the direct transfer of materials from one transport vehicle to another, without going through an intermediate storage period. This can lead to a number of benefits, including reduced costs, increased efficiency and improved customer satisfaction.

Optimizing the Supply Chain

Supply chain optimization is a complex process that involves the coordination of a series of activities, including planning, executing and controlling the flow of goods and services. Cross material handling is one of the techniques that can be used to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of the supply chain.

In this context, the cross dock handling of materials emerges as a cutting-edge strategy to optimize and accelerate the flow of products in the supply chain. This revolutionary practice consists of the direct transfer of materials from a transport vehicle to another, without going through an intermediate storage period. The premise is simple but powerful, and its benefits are reflected in a significant improvement in operational efficiency and a reduction in costs.

In an environment where agility and competitiveness are imperative, cross dock handling offers a smart solution. The main benefits of adopting this technique are notable:

  1. Costs reduction: By eliminating the need for short-term storage, expenses associated with inventory management and space rental are reduced. The freed-up economic resources can be redirected to areas of greater added value.
  2. Greater efficiency: Cross dock handling simplifies the supply chain by minimizing the number of steps involved in transporting materials. This streamlines processes and reduces the risk of delays and errors, resulting in faster, more effective delivery.
  3. Improvement in customer satisfaction: By optimizing logistics, products reach the customer's hands in record time and in optimal conditions. This generates a positive experience that strengthens the relationship with consumers and increases brand loyalty.
